The Huawei Unlock Code Calculator V3 V4 represents a significant evolution in the technical cat-and-mouse game between hardware security and consumer freedom. These algorithms were designed to calculate the NCK (Network Control Key) or Flash codes specifically for Huawei modems, routers, and early smartphones, allowing users to switch carriers or modify firmware. Evolution of the Algorithm

The shift from V1 to V4 highlights Huawei's increasing security measures over the years:

V1 & V2 (Old Algo): These were the simplest forms, primarily based on the device's IMEI. Calculators for these versions became widely available early on, making most 3G devices trivial to unlock.

V3 (201 Algo): Introduced to handle more secure 4G devices. This version utilizes a more complex hash, often involving an MD5 hash of the IMEI combined with a specific internal table.

V4 (New Algo): Debuted around 2015 for newer 4G modems and routers. Unlike previous versions, V4 is significantly more resistant to direct offline calculation. Many contemporary tools require a "complete process"—often involving reading specific data from the device's hardware—to generate the final NCK code. Key Features of Modern Calculators

Modern offline tools like the ones found on GitHub or through specialized mobile apps offer several key capabilities:

IMEI-Based Generation: For V1, V2, and V3, you simply enter the 15-digit IMEI found on the device label or by dialing *#06#.

Flash Code Calculation: Beyond network unlocking, these tools often generate a "Flash Code," which is required to authorize firmware updates or "de-branding" the device.

Offline Functionality: Advanced scripts (often written in Python) allow users to perform these calculations without sending sensitive IMEI data to a third-party server. Important Constraints

Limited V4 Support: Many "instant" calculators only work for V1–V3. True V4 unlocking often requires paid services or specialized hardware interfaces because the algorithm is not purely IMEI-dependent.

EMUI Restrictions: For Huawei smartphones, bootloader unlocking has become nearly impossible for consumers on EMUI 10 or later, as Huawei removed the necessary commands.

Usage: To apply a calculated code, you typically insert a SIM from a different network and enter the code in the device's web interface (usually at http://192.168.8.1).

Huawei Unlock Code Calculator: Mastering V3, V4, and New Algo (Offline)

If you have ever tried to use a SIM card from a different provider on an older Huawei modem or router, you’ve likely hit the "SIM Lock" wall. To bypass this, users traditionally relied on the Huawei Unlock Code Calculator.

While the world has moved toward official bootloader unlocks and cloud-based services, there is still a high demand for V3, V4, and New Algo offline tools for legacy hardware. Here is everything you need to know about how these algorithms work and how to use them safely. Understanding the Huawei Algorithms

Huawei has updated its security algorithms several times over the years. Knowing which "Algo" your device uses is the first step to a successful unlock. 1. Old Algo & New Algo (V1 & V2)

The earliest Huawei devices used a simple 8-digit code based on the IMEI. As security improved, Huawei introduced the "New Algo" (often referred to as V2), which changed the mathematical path used to generate the NCK (Network Control Key). 2. V3 Algorithm (Flash Code & Unlock Code)

The V3 algorithm was a significant jump. It was primarily introduced for newer Hilink modems. V3 tools typically generate two codes: Unlock Code: To allow other SIM cards.

Flash Code: To allow the installation of custom firmware (Dashboard). 3. V4 Algorithm

The V4 algorithm is the most complex of the "calculable" versions. It is frequently found on mobile Wi-Fi hotspots (like the E5xxx series) and newer USB dongles. Because the encryption is stronger, many generic calculators fail on V4 devices, requiring specific "V4-compatible" offline tools. Why Use an Offline Calculator?

While online servers are available, many users prefer offline tools for several reasons:

Privacy: You don’t have to submit your IMEI to a random website.

Availability: You can unlock devices even without an active internet connection.

Cost: Most offline calculators are community-sourced and free to use. How to Use Huawei Unlock Code Calculator V3 & V4

If you have downloaded a reputable offline tool (like the popular "Huawei Calculator by Huawei Code Writer"), the process generally follows these steps: Step 1: Find Your IMEI

Dial *#06# on your device interface or look at the sticker under the battery/on the side of the modem. You need the 15-digit IMEI number. Step 2: Input into the Tool

Open your offline calculator. Select the tab or dropdown corresponding to the algorithm you suspect your device uses (V3 or V4). Enter the 15 digits carefully. Step 3: Generate

Click "Calculate." The tool will provide you with an 8-digit or 16-digit NCK/Unlock code. Step 4: Entering the Code Insert a non-accepted SIM card into the Huawei device. Connect the device to your PC or via Wi-Fi. Access the web management page (usually 192.168.8.1). A prompt will appear asking for the "Unlock Code." Enter the code generated by your offline tool.

Warning: Most Huawei devices only allow 10 attempts. If you enter the wrong code 10 times, the device becomes "Hard Locked," and a simple calculator will no longer work. Modern Limitations and "New Algo"

It is important to note that for very recent Huawei hardware (post-2018), "offline calculators" often do not work. Modern security relies on RSA keys and server-side authentication that cannot be cracked by a simple IMEI-based formula. If your device uses the latest firmware, you may need to use a professional service or "DC-Unlocker." Safety Tip

When searching for "Huawei Unlock Code Calculator V3 V4 Offline New Algo" downloads, be extremely cautious. Many .exe files found on forums are bundled with malware. Always scan downloads with updated antivirus software and try to use tools verified by reputable GSM forums.

The Huawei Unlock Code Calculator V3 V4 Offline New Algo refers to tools designed to generate the NCK (Network Control Key) for Huawei 3G and 4G devices, such as USB modems (dongles) and mobile Wi-Fi hotspots (MiFis). These tools are used to remove network locks, allowing the device to accept SIM cards from any carrier. Key Algorithm Versions

V3 (v201) Algo: Used primarily for devices released around 2013-2014. These codes are generally 8 digits long.

V4 (2015) Algo: A more secure "New Algo" introduced for newer 4G modems and routers. Unlike earlier versions, V4 calculation is more complex; some newer devices may even require a 16-digit unlock code, which standard offline calculators often cannot provide. Functionality and Usage

IMEI Input: The user provides the 15-digit IMEI number, typically found on a sticker under the device's battery or cover.

Code Generation: The tool uses algorithms (often involving MD5 hashes and internal lookup tables) to generate two primary keys: NCK (Unlock Code): To remove the SIM lock.

Flash Code: Used to authorize firmware updates or "de-branding" the device. Entry Process: Insert a "non-supported" SIM card into the modem.

Access the device's web management page (usually http://192.168.8.1).

Enter the generated NCK code when prompted for a SIMLOCK Code or Network Unlock PIN. Availability and Platforms 4G Router Network Unlock - Huawei
